novelist
noun
/ˈnɒvəlɪst/
novel
novellette
Meaning
a person who writes novels
Example Sentences
The
novelist
spent years writing his new book.
Synonyms
author, writer, fiction writer, storyteller
Antonyms
non-writer, reader
Collocations
famous novelist, best-selling novelist, contemporary novelist
